Brief summary

The purpose of this study is to study the use of a counterbalancing system of glucose and insulin infusion with frequent blood glucose monitoring and combined adaptive algorithm can produce tight glycemic control without hypoglycemia; study to develop a closed loop for use in intensive care units and surgery

Detailed description

The study is using an experimental design outpatient with individuals having treatment using an automated closed loop glucose control unit; glucoses are measured every 5 minutes using a intravenous glucose sensor and infusion of glucose and insulin are altered without manual intervention as directed by algorithm

Interventions

DEVICEglucose and insulin infusions

combined algorithm directed glucose and insulin infusion with 5 minute blood glucose measurements to direct glucose control; regular insulin and glucose are infused intravenously as adjusted by the algorithm without manual intervention in the group of diabetic individuals under study to adjust the glucose level to a target range of 80-180 mg/dl

Inclusion criteria

* type 1 or type 2 diabetic individuals on insulin ages 21-85 with A1c 7-9.9% * glucose at time of study \> 150 mg/dl

Exclusion criteria

* pregnancy * renal or hepatic disease * corticosteroids * poor intravenous access * anemia * electrolyte abnormality
